In his pursuit of a space in the market of romantic ballads, Paulo Ricardo, former vocalist for rock/pop band RPM, does not go after modern trends, ingenious lyrics or any kind of provocation. Thus, the singer has turned into a mild dilution of Roberto Carlos' (the greatest romantic singer in Brazil) worst romantic phases. Even with a few electronic beats here (Céu da Boca) or a sex-appealing story there (Lolita), the disc is monotonous and excessively safe. The only glimpse of emotion seems to come up in Triste, due to its tacky format. (Silvio Essinger)
